Is there a way to attach pdf files and other downloads directly into the unit that I am developing instead of it just being available in the files area?
For example: If I am teaching about eating healthy in a particular unit, I would like to attach a downloadable pdf copy of the Dash Diet plan directly on the page with the content I am creating.

Hi Derrick
Yes, you do this by using the "Presentation | Document" unit type. This will then present the PDF to the learner. You may wish to have it shared also via the Files option. What works great with this unit type is then having a reinforcement question as part of this unit (i.e. set the "How to complete it" option to "With a question" and then create a question). This can include a key point from the document so let them know they should be reading through it, not just clicking through!
